Compare Buffalo to Long Beach

This post compares Buffalo, New York to Long Beach, New York across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Buffalo (city) Long Beach (city)
Population 259,574 33,657
Income (median) $39,149 $68,638
Home Value (median) $77,800 $463,200
White 47% 80%
Black 37% 6%
Asian 5% 3%
With Kids 28% 20%
Age (median) 32 44
Rentals 59% 42%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Buffalo or Long Beach?
A: Buffalo has a much larger population count than Long Beach: 259574 compared with 33657 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Buffalo or in Long Beach?
A: Incomes are on average much lower in Buffalo.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Buffalo or Long Beach?
A: Homes tend to be much less expensive in Buffalo.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Buffalo does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 59% for Buffalo versus 42% for Long Beach.
